无涯教程-POI Word - 创建段落

60 阅读1分钟

要在MS Word文件中创建段落,Apache POI提供了 XWPFParagraph 类。此类使用XWPFRun将该段落的setText()方法使用。

让无涯教程看一个示例,在该示例中,将创建段落并将其写入Word文件。

Apache POI Word段落示例

package poiexample;
import java.io.FileOutputStream;
import java.io.OutputStream;
import org.apache.poi.xwpf.usermodel.XWPFDocument;
import org.apache.poi.xwpf.usermodel.XWPFParagraph;
import org.apache.poi.xwpf.usermodel.XWPFRun;
public class ParagraphExample {
	public static void main(String[] args) {
		XWPFDocument doc = new XWPFDocument();
	    try(OutputStream os = new FileOutputStream("Learnfk.doc")) {
	    	XWPFParagraph paragraph = doc.createParagraph();
	        XWPFRun run = paragraph.createRun();
	        run.setText("Hello, This is javaipoint. This paragraph is written "+
	        "by using XWPFParagrah.");
	        doc.write(os);
	    }catch(Exception e) {
	    	System.out.println(e.getMessage());
	    }
	}
}

输出:

Apache POI Word Paragraph

参考链接

www.learnfk.com/apache-poi-…